Swiss VAT: rates, threshold and filings

Taxable consideration is not limited to the invoiced price: barter, set-offs and benefits in kind count too. The safe reflex: every economic advantage received is documented and qualified.

Returns are filed quarterly (effective method) or twice a year (net tax rate method). Either way the rule is identical: file and pay within 60 days after the end of the period. An annual reconciliation with the accounts is required — this is where sloppy data entry gets expensive.

Year-end closing: how the mechanics work

The income statement reads as a cascade: gross margin, operating result, financial result, extraordinary result. Each level answers a different question — mixing levels blurs the steering.

A well-ordered closing file speeds everything up: bank statements at the closing date, a signed inventory, final AHV/LPP/accident settlements, new or amended contracts, and support for the accruals. Tax advisory in Vich then finishes in days, not weeks.

Effective VAT method or net tax rate: how to choose?

The effective method deducts actual input VAT and files quarterly; the net tax rate method applies a flat industry rate to turnover, semi-annually, with no separate input VAT deduction. The flat rate suits low-cost structures; as investments grow, the effective method usually wins again. The choice rests on the company's own figures, in Vich as anywhere.

What are the legal obligations for tax advisory in Switzerland?

The foundation is the Code of Obligations: proper bookkeeping (art. 957a CO), annual accounts (balance sheet, income statement, notes) and 10-year retention of books and records (art. 958f CO). VAT applies from CHF 100,000 of turnover, and social insurance settlements from the first employee. Nothing is different in Vich: federal law applies.

Which documents should be prepared for the year-end closing?

Bank and cash statements at the closing date, the inventory of stock and work in progress, final AHV/LPP/accident settlements, contracts signed or amended during the year, invoices straddling two years and the detail of accruals. With an up-to-date document archive, most of it is already there. The list is identical in Vich: the CO dictates it, not the commune.
